2024年7月2日发(作者:)
一、介绍
Java jxl是一个流行的Java语言excel操作工具,可以用于读取、
写入和操作excel文件。在使用jxl进行excel文件操作的过程中,我
们常常需要对单元格的边框样式进行定制化设置,以满足我们的具体
需求。本文将介绍如何使用Java jxl来设置单元格的边框样式。
二、导入相关类库
在使用Java jxl进行excel操作之前,我们首先需要导入相关的类库。
我们需要导入jxl包以及相关的IO流包。
import ok;
import ;
import leSheet;
import leWorkbook;
import xception;
import ceededException;
import ;
import ption;
三、创建excel文件和工作表
在使用Java jxl设置单元格边框样式之前,我们需要先创建一个
excel文件和工作表。
// 创建excel文件
WritableWorkbook workbook =
Workbook(new File(""));
// 创建工作表
WritableSheet sheet = Sheet("Sheet1", 0);
四、设置单元格的边框样式
1. 设置线条的粗细
在Java jxl中,我们可以通过WritableSheet类的setRowView和
setColumnView两个方法来设置单元格的行高和列宽,从而间接地控
制单元格的边框线条的粗细。
// 设置行高
View(0, 500);
// 设置列宽
umnView(0, 20);
2. 设置边框的颜色
在Java jxl中,我们可以通过WritableSheet类的setCellFormat
方法来设置单元格的格式,从而间接地控制单元格的边框颜色。
此处省略代码段。
3. 设置边框的样式
在Java jxl中,我们可以通过WritableSheet类的setCellFormat
方法来设置单元格的格式,从而直接控制单元格的边框样式。
此处省略代码段。
五、保存文件
在设置单元格边框样式完成之后,我们需要将其保存为一个新的
excel文件。
();
();
六、总结
通过上述步骤,我们可以使用Java jxl来设置单元格的边框样式,包
括线条粗细、颜色和样式。这样,我们就可以根据自己的需求来定制
化设置excel文件中单元格的边框样式,使其更加符合我们的实际应
用场景。
Java jxl提供了丰富的API来操作excel文件,包括设置单元格的边
框样式。长期以来,它一直被广泛应用于企业级的excel操作项目中。
相信通过本文的介绍,读者们可以更加深入地了解如何使用Java jxl
来设置单元格的边框样式,从而更好地应用于实际项目中。七、常见
问题及解决方法
在使用Java jxl设置单元格边框样式的过程中,可能会遇到一些常见
问题。下面列举几个常见问题并提供解决方法。
1. 边框样式不生效
有时候在设置单元格边框样式后,发现并没有生效。这很可能是由
于设置样式的时机不对,或者未正确应用样式到具体的单元格上。解
决方法是确保在设置样式后将其应用到具体的单元格上,并在最后保
存文件之前完成单元格样式的设置。
2. 边框颜色显示不正确
当设置单元格的边框颜色时,可能会遇到颜色显示不正确的问题。
这一般是由于颜色设置的格式不正确或者不支持所选择的颜色。解决
方法是确保所选的颜色格式正确,并且查阅相关文档以了解Java jxl
所支持的颜色范围,以便正确设置边框颜色。
3. 边框样式不符合预期
有时候在设置单元格边框样式后,发现边框样式与预期不符,可能
是由于选择了不支持的边框样式或者样式设置出现了逻辑错误。解决
方法是仔细查阅Java jxl的文档,了解所支持的边框样式,确保选择
的样式是合法的,并检查设置代码逻辑,以确保边框样式被正确设置。
八、案例分析
为了更好地理解如何使用Java jxl来设置单元格的边框样式,我们通
过一个实际案例进行分析。
假设我们有一个需求,要求将某个excel文件中的表格进行美化,其
中包括设置单元格的边框样式。我们先创建一个excel文件,并绘制
一个简单的表格,然后使用Java jxl来设置其边框样式。
我们创建一个excel文件,创建一个名为“Sheet1”的工作表。
我们在工作表中添加一些数据,并设置单元格的边框样式。我们按
照上文介绍的方法,设置单元格的线条粗细、颜色和样式,以使其更
加美观。
我们保存文件并查看效果。通过设置单元格的边框样式,我们可以
看到表格变得更加清晰、美观,使得数据更易于被读取和理解。
通过这个案例,我们深入了解了如何使用Java jxl来设置单元格的边
框样式。这对于需要美化excel表格或者根据特定需求设置表格样式
的项目来说,提供了一个非常实用的工具和方法。
九、拓展应用
除了设置单元格的边框样式,Java jxl还可以用于更多的excel操作,
比如读取excel文件、写入数据、合并单元格、设置字体样式等。我
们可以将Java jxl应用于更广泛的领域。
1. 数据报表生成
在实际的项目开发中,我们经常需要生成各种形式的数据报表。利
用Java jxl,我们可以很容易地将程序中的数据导出到excel表格中,
然后根据自己的需求设置表格的样式,生成符合要求的数据报表。
2. 数据导入导出
对于需要频繁进行数据导入导出的系统,Java jxl也提供了非常便
利的操作。我们可以通过jxl将数据从数据库中导出为excel表格,也
可以将excel表格中的数据快速导入到系统中,极大地简化了数据的
处理流程。
3. 批量处理
在一些特定的场景下,我们可能需要对大量的excel文件进行批量
处理。Java jxl可以帮助我们快速批量处理这些文件,比如批量修改、
批量填充数据等,大大提高了工作效率。
通过拓展应用,我们可以看到Java jxl在excel操作中的广泛应用前
景,不仅可以应用于单元格的边框样式设置,还可以帮助我们更好地
处理各种excel操作需求,提高工作效率。
十、结语
通过本文的介绍,我们详细讲解了如何使用Java jxl来设置单元格的
边框样式。我们从导入相关类库开始,一步步介绍了创建excel文件
和工作表,设置单元格的边框样式,以及保存文件等具体步骤。我们
还分析了常见问题及解决方法,举例分析了实际案例,最后对Java jxl
的拓展应用进行了讨论。
Java jxl作为一个强大的excel操作工具,提供了丰富的API和功能,
可以帮助我们在实际开发中高效地处理各种excel操作需求。希望通
过本文的介绍,读者们可以更加深入地了解如何使用Java jxl来设置
单元格的边框样式,并在实际项目中加以应用,从而更好地服务于自
己的工作和项目。
发布者:admin,转转请注明出处:http://www.yc00.com/news/1719926720a2759269.html
评论列表(0条)